B82720K2301N040 - TDK

Description: Power Line Chokes, L=12mH Rated current=0.3A, LxWxT:13.3mmx9.5mmx14.3mm

About TDK

TDK-Lambda is a global supplier of power supplies and related products. It is a subsidiary of TDK Corporation, a leading electronics company based in Japan. TDK-Lambda specializes in designing and manufacturing a wide range of AC-DC power supplies, DC-DC converters, programmable power supplies, and EMC/EMI filters for various industries and applications.
